Following INGRAM’s acquisition of Pinnacle Service Solutions Group, Inc. • Managed transition of Pinnacle’s accounting and administrative support functions to INGRAM corporate support groups. • Developed business unit forecasts, financial plans, and operating budgets for post-merger business unit.• Facilitated transition from Pinnacle’s legacy IT platforms to INGRAM’s operations support systems.• Supervised successful pilot retail projects for re-marketing/disposition of consumer returns.• Oversaw growth in services revenues to over $15 MM annually between 2010 and 2016 for largest ecommerce retailer. • Initiated remarketing services for consumer returns from clients and oversaw growth to $8.4 MM in 2016 product sales across retail, ecommerce, and wholesale channels.
Cfo
Architect of merger between TOPS Electronic Service and Elwin Electronics to form Pinnacle (conceived as consolidation platform for consumer electronics field services repair industry). Formed entity, negotiated share exchanges and employment agreements with sellers, created organizational integration plans, and managed transitions of key customer, vendor and banking relationships. Post-merger, served as CFO, managing accounting and administration support, financial planning and budgeting, human resources, risk management, banking relations, and professional service relationships. Negotiated customer service agreements, bank lines of credit, and insurance settlements. Facilitated negotiations and settlement of shareholder buyout. • Led transition into reverse logistics industry and rationalization of consumer electronics repair operations following steep declines in the demand for consumer electronics repairs.• Developed service pricing and consignment remarketing agreements for growing reverse logistics business. • Adapted IT systems to operating and customer reporting requirements of new reverse logistics service offerings. • Initiated QBR processes and reporting, and conducted business and financial reviews with strategic clients.• Orchestrated expansion of services for large ecommerce retailer from TV repair contracting to primary consumer returns repair and refurbishment partner across multiple product categories.• Drove expansion of services for leading audio OEM from processing dealer returns of headphones to providing national returns, asset recovery, repairs, and warranty fulfillment for all consumer product lines.• Directed negotiations and due diligence matters leading up to acquisition by INGRAM MICRO.

Cfo
Formed WDC Holdings for leveraged acquisition of Whiting & Davis, Inc., a distressed, 120-year-old New England manufacturer of women's fashion accessories and industrial safety products. Post-acquisition, served as CFO supervising banking relationships, accounting, administrative, risk management, vendor relationships, human resources and legal matters. • Restored profitability through lease renegotiations, overhead elimination, product line rationalizations, and outsourcing inefficient manufacturing operations.• Moved company from 120K sq. ft. to 65K sq. ft. while restructuring manufacturing operations for greater efficiencies and lower fixed costs, truncating environmental liabilities associated with previous facility, and eliminating unionized positions from fashion line of business. • Installed line of business reporting and standard costing practices to maintain gross margins on industrial products consistently in excess of 40% • Segregated fashion operations into new entity, Fashion Brands, Ltd. and acquired another complementary products company to broaden product lines and customer base, leverage sales channels and overhead, and position for eventual exit. Fashion Brands sold to Ganson Ltd. in January, 1997.• Negotiated and executed sale of remaining safety products company to Bacou USA in June 2000 yielding 20x shareholders investment.
